The “Tracht - Gwand - Mode” collection is a branch of the Glentleiten Open-Air Museum in Benediktbeuern, and preserves a unique collection of regional clothing culture. It comprises around 20,000 original items of clothing and accessories as well as around 40,000 pictures documenting the diversity of traditional costumes and fashions. The collection is complemented by an extensive library with many bibliophile treasures.

In addition to the preservation and presentation of these valuable objects, research and education are central tasks of the centre. The centre also serves as a contact point for anyone looking for well-founded information and advice on all aspects of traditional costume.
